Essay Topics

Write an essay for ONE of the following topics:

Essay Topic 1

The theme of abuse was strong in this book. Where did this theme appear, and what were the major responses to these occurrences?

Essay Topic 2

Friendship is a strong theme throughout the book. Where are some places that this theme appears, and how do the people touched by it react? How do certain friendships change over the course of the book, and what causes these changes?

Essay Topic 3

Courage and fear were two attributes that were seen a number of times in this book. Where did they appear, and how did the presence of these feelings change the people who were involved in those scenes?
